Door Unlocking

Being locked out of your vehicle is one of the most unpleasant experiences that can happen to anyone. Whatever the reason is, you will need an aid to quickly and efficiently get back in. Fortunately, a NYC automotive locksmith can provide this service. They will be able open your car without damaging the lock. These services are also affordable. Most of these services are accessible within 30 minutes.

Automobiles have complex locking mechanisms that require specialized tools in order to unlock. It is not recommended you make use of tools that are not specialized, such as coat hangers or bobby pins. These methods could cause damage to the window, door or lock mechanism and may trigger the alarm system.

Professional locksmiths have an extensive knowledge of various car models and locking systems. They can use this knowledge to unlock your car without causing damage or activating alarms. They are also trained to work in tight areas and adhere to strict safety guidelines.

Transponder Keys

Car security has never been more secure because of the advances in technology. General Motors introduced chip keys in the 1980s, a time when the hot-wiring of cars was a typical method of stealing cars. These keys have a microchip inside the key's head that transmits a unique digital serial number to the receiver in your car. If the number matches the immobilizer system of your car is turned off and the engine begins. This is a security measure against theft.

Almost all newer cars have transponder keys in most newer vehicles. Older cars still use basic keys made of metal, without a programmable microchip. If you own an older vehicle and want to change to a transponder key your local auto locksmith will help.
